What Are the Best Steps to Prepare Your Wedding Dress for Long-Term Storage?
From my experience, the process begins with a thorough stain removal, especially for common spots like wine or grass stains. I found that trusting experts who specialize in wedding dress stain removal in Tampa makes all the difference. After cleaning, using acid-free tissue paper and a breathable storage box is key to preventing fabric yellowing. Lastly, storing your gown in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ight helps maintain its pristine condition.

Understanding the Hidden Risks of Improper Wedding Dress Storage
Many brides underestimate how storage conditions can silently damage their wedding gowns over time. Even after professional cleaning, using inappropriate materials such as colored tissue paper or plastic bags can trap moisture and cause irreversible yellowing or fabric weakening. In Tampa’s humid climate, these risks are magnified, making it crucial to select acid-free, lignin-free tissue paper and breathable storage boxes designed specifically for bridal gowns. These materials help maintain optimal airflow and prevent harmful chemical reactions within the fabric fibers.

What Are the Most Effective Techniques for Long-Term Fabric Stabilization?
Beyond cleaning, long-term fabric stabilization is vital to maintain gown integrity. Techniques include using padded hangers for short-term storage, but for long-term preservation, flat storage in acid-free boxes is preferred. Additionally, regularly inspecting the gown during storage can catch early signs of deterioration or pest infestation.
Some experts recommend using silica gel packets or humidity indicators inside the storage box to control moisture levels.
